A Check Out Mobile App Advancement
Mobile app growth is the procedure or act through which an app for mobiles, including mobile phones, organization smart phones or desktop computers is developed. This includes attributes like maps, music, video games as well as social networking. As the majority of people have a mobile phone nowadays, this is one of the hottest business topics as well as sectors. Business programmers make use of various sort of modern technology and also tools to produce these applications and make them readily available to users. For mobile application advancement, it is first called for to evaluate the Android platform and also learn its various attributes as well as functions. Android supports different platforms including Windows, Symbian OS, Blackberry OS and also HTC Wildfire OS. Prior to Android advancement can occur, a designer must have a mutual understanding of the various Android features and also its applications. Android development sustains different devices including tablets, smart phones, digital camera phones, pc gaming tools, Personal organizers as well as digital tv. This also suggests that Android can support different device sizes as well as density levels.
Besides Android, one more Android-related modern technology utilized for mobile application advancement is cloud services. Making use of cloud solutions allows the programmers transfer their data and also information to certain tools. This certain function makes the Android app compatible with various smart phones without the demand to create for each and every and every details device. To take an example, if a particular tool has actually restricted area or memory, after that the application can easily be saved on the gadget or it can be run directly from the cloud. Mobile application designers likewise take advantage of advanced software growth devices. These software program growth tools include Java, C++ and also XML. The Java language is used primarily for low-level programs, where it can be utilized to adjust and develop applications and also video games. C++ and also XML are utilized for high degree shows and Android native codes. Developers use these tools to create applications that run on gadgets running on various os. Another vital piece of mobile app advancement software is the android plugin. The android plugin contains features that permit individuals to accessibility media data from their mobile phones. The plugin can be made use of either on tools that support playback of media data or on devices that do not support such playback. The plugin also allows programmers to create applications that work on the Kindle and also the iPad. Such functions make the growth procedure simpler particularly for those who have limited understanding about the Android system and software advancement.
The other piece of software application utilized in mobile application advancement is code rewording. This enables developers to compose mobile code that operates on both iphone and also android. In addition, programmers can alter the default behavior of specific devices as well as play different applications on such tools. They can likewise code for showing a lot of selections on a small screen. It is very important for developers to comprehend how their application will behave on each of the platforms because this will establish whether they should establish for one system over an additional or not.